Europe’s biggest cruise event

The 8th annual London CRUISE Show, taking place at London’s Olympia, is Europe’s biggest event dedicated to discovering a world of voyages.

Join the largest collection of world leading cruise lines and specialist operators all under one roof, showcasing everything from large resort style ships catering for over 3000 people to smaller, more intimate vessels carrying just 50 people.

The event is ideal for both those new to cruising and needing help to plan their first voyage, and experienced cruisers looking for ideas for their next holiday at sea.

1.64 million people from the UK and Ireland took a cruise last year. In recent years there has been a revolution in cruising as a new generation of travellers have discovered the joys of a holiday at sea.
